I know this is covered alot but can anyone tell me what all year harnesses are the same? At least the dash harness? Are Bigger trucks the same? such as a 600? Does it make a difference if mine is a custom cab with the sweep spedo and the 4 guages? thanks
1965/66 F100/250 with the Deluxe Instrument Cluster uses the same main wiring loom. The loom runs from the dash to the engine compartment.
Note: The Deluxe F100/250 cluster with sweep speedo and gas/temp guages is nearly identical to the one used on 1965 Falcons. Only the graphics of the faces of the guages and speedometer are different. The Falcon chromed plastic cluster is slightly different in appearance, too.
F350's were not offered with deluxe clusters. (no wiring harness listed)
